尽管我包含了ISO-8859-1内容类型的META,但我的网站并未显示特殊字符,如ã和ê。如果我从MYSQL查询中'回显'一个字符串,特殊字符显示正确。如果我用普通的HTML编写相同的字符,它将不会显示在同一个网站上。 在此先感谢。HTML问题中的特殊字符
http://popguest.com.br/event/index3.php?c=48&p=3
尽管我包含了ISO-8859-1内容类型的META,但我的网站并未显示特殊字符,如ã和ê。如果我从MYSQL查询中'回显'一个字符串,特殊字符显示正确。如果我用普通的HTML编写相同的字符,它将不会显示在同一个网站上。 在此先感谢。HTML问题中的特殊字符
http://popguest.com.br/event/index3.php?c=48&p=3
也许你可以使用一个简单的程序来所有的特殊字符编码为实体(&#X ----;用X后正确的十六进制的Unicode数)
(并切换到UTF- 8不是一个坏主意)
也不起作用。我不想使用十六进制的unicode编号,因为网站有很多动态文本(来自数据库等)。当我“打印”字符时,我将非常感激它立即工作 –
现在页面声明UTF-8,显然*是* UTF-8编码,字符呈现OK。所以大概是应用了“切换到UTF-8”部分的答案。 –
如果文本来自多个来源,那么页面和所有来源使用相同的编码是一个好主意。 – Vinze
为什么不使用'UTF-8'?使用UTF-8的 –